By the end of the summer of 1976, Sirius Black knows exactly three things to be true.
1) His family is mental- genuinely and certifiably insane, though this is news to no one
2) Without James, Remus, and Peter, he would've thrown himself into the Thames before he'd even turned twelve rather than suffer as a Black any longer
3) He is very much not straight, and doesn't mind it either
Once he sees Remus for the first time at the beginning of his sixth year, however, Sirius adds another truth to this list:
4) Remus Lupin is bloody attractive and Sirius has no clue how to cope with it
